1. Grease Turns Ordinary Dust Into Stubborn Grime
Dust on its own is relatively easy to remove with a microfiber cloth or vacuum. The problem begins when tiny airborne grease particles settle on surfaces and mix with that dust.
This often happens because:
Cooking releases microscopic grease particles into the air.
These particles settle on cabinets, walls, countertops, and appliances.
Dust sticks to the greasy film instead of remaining loose.
Each new layer attracts even more dirt over time.
Instead of wiping away easily, the buildup becomes sticky and requires much more effort to remove. This is why kitchen cabinets and range hoods often feel greasy even if they appear clean at first glance.
2. The Buildup Spreads Beyond the Kitchen
Many homeowners assume grease stays near the stovetop, but airborne particles can travel much farther than expectedโespecially in open-concept homes that are common in Burnaby.
Grease and dust can gradually settle on:
Dining room furniture.
Living room shelves and electronics.
Light fixtures and ceiling fans.
Walls, baseboards, and window frames.
Because the buildup develops slowly, homeowners often don't notice it until surfaces begin looking dull, sticky, or discoloured. By then, routine cleaning products may no longer be enough to remove it completely.

4. Regular Cleaning Doesn't Always Remove Hidden Residue
Wiping down countertops or sweeping the floor helps with everyday maintenance, but it rarely removes the deeper layers of grease and dust that build up over time.
Commonly overlooked areas include:
Cabinet doors and handles.
The tops of cupboards and refrigerators.
Backsplashes and range hoods.
Baseboards near kitchen appliances.
Air vents and exhaust fans.
